#295310 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#295310 is composed of 16.1% red, 32.5%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.7%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 97.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 19.4%. #295310 color hex could be obtained by blending #52a620 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#295310 color description : Very dark green.
#295310 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#295310 has RGB values of R:41, G:83,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.81,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2708240.

Shades and Tints of #295310
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f4fcef is the lightest one.

Tones of #295310
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#31352e is the less saturated color, while #256201 is the most saturated one.
